Designed for families with students in grades 9-11

The college search continues to become more complex, making it harder for families to identify the right fit for schools. Challenges include:

  • Substantial changes to FAFSA and financial aid may make college more expensive
  • Admission trends have changed around how colleges admit students 
  • Testing - some require it now and some don't - what path makes sense?

Join us to learn how these changes may impact your family, and new strategies to consider to give your child the best opportunity to be admitted and maximize scholarships and financial aid.
